Blythedale Beach is known for its beautiful white beaches, which stretch for kilometers, and warm subtropical east-coast oceans, often accompanied by dolphins and /or whales, which are often a sighting.
The Umvoti river mouth is located not so far from Blythedale beach, and is a home to many exotic and beautiful bird life, making it a key destination for birders. Some of the well known of the species are the white-eared barbet, lesser sand plover, blue-mantled crested flycatcher, scaly-throated honeyguide, chestnut-branded plover, and of course, the African spoonbill.
